AURORA, Ontario, Aug. 29,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The 2022 North American International Auto Show (NAIAS) is returning with its first-ever indoor-outdoor fall show and Magna will be there in full force demonstrating its commitment to the future of mobility. Also known as the Detroit Auto Show, NAIAS will be held at Huntington Place Convention Center in Detroit, Mich., between September 14-25, 2022.

The ‘Power of Magna’ is the company’s expertise in delivering solutions across many areas of the vehicle, setting it apart from its competitors. With proven technologies spanning electrification, ADAS and new mobility, the company’s capabilities and expertise in vehicle systems make Magna the ideal partner to develop mobility technology for today and into the future.

“As our industry evolves rapidly, Magna is at the forefront of innovations that power the mobility experiences of the future,” said Eric Wilds, Chief Sales & Marketing Officer. “NAIAS is one of the most influential auto shows in the world, making it a great opportunity to showcase Magna’s broad expertise and ability to solve the key mobility challenges.”

Magna’s presence at NAIAS will include an outdoor welcome center, an interactive booth in Hall C showcasing a range of mobility solutions and sponsorship of the Automobili-D University area.

One of the highlights of Magna’s booth will be the first public display of the company’s EtelligentForce technology. The advanced battery-electric vehicle (BEV) powertrain system is a no-compromises solution for electrifying pickup trucks and light commercial vehicles, without sacrificing payload, towing and other capabilities truck owners expect.

ABOUT MAGNA

Magna is more than one of the world’s largest suppliers in the automotive space. We are a mobility technology company with a global, entrepreneurial-minded team of over 161,000 employees and an organizational structure designed to innovate like a startup. With 65+ years of expertise, and a systems approach to design, engineering and manufacturing that touches nearly every aspect of the vehicle, we are positioned to support advancing mobility in a transforming industry. Our global network includes 341 manufacturing operations and 89 product development, engineering and sales centres spanning 28 countries.
